      In 1955 W. Blaschke had given several examples of hexagonal surface webs. In former notes the author had considered some generalizations of this problem. In this note the author asks for all quadruples of four different sphere pencils which do not belong to the same bundle and form a hexagonal surface 4-web. Since this general problem is too difficult the author gives the result of a specialization: Construct hexagonal surface webs generated by four sphere pencils which do not belong to the same bundle such that one of these pencils contains the plane \(z=0\) and the other three of these pencils cut this plane by a hexagonal surface web.
